The company is experiencing solid revenue growth driven by strong travel demand in China, despite challenges from lower-margin international expansion and regulatory scrutiny. Kopelman notes improving unit economics and anticipates margin enhancements, justifying his positive outlook on the stock. Revenue expanded at a robust pace in the latest quarter, supported by resilient travel demand in China, and management continues to scale its international platform, which is driving incremental gains and strengthening the company’s long‑term strategic position. At the same time, he acknowledges that the rapid expansion of the lower‑margin international business is putting pressure on profitability and that regulatory scrutiny in China remains an overhang. Even so, he sees improving unit economics in the Trip.com segment, expects further margin enhancement over time, and values the stock at an attractive multiple on forward earnings, leading him to maintain a Buy recommendation with a slightly reduced price target.
